Why the Market is Growing
Growth in the Microneedle Patch Influenza Vaccine Delivery Market is primarily driven by systemic changes in public health logistics. The vulnerability of cold-chain infrastructure is forcing agencies to adopt thermostable vaccine formats. Workforce shortages in healthcare are accelerating demand for self-administrable solutions that eliminate reliance on trained personnel. Additionally, the need for rapid pandemic response is pushing biopharma companies to develop mail-to-home vaccination capabilities using microneedle technologies. Waste management considerations, particularly the elimination of biohazardous sharps, are further reinforcing adoption.
Segment Spotlight
Product Type
High-density coated microarray patches dominate with a 34.8% share in 2026. These patches deliver antigens directly to immune-rich epidermal layers, enabling dose-sparing efficiency and preserving vaccine integrity without altering protein structures.
Vaccine Format
Seasonal inactivated influenza vaccines hold 46.2% of the market in 2026. Their established safety profile and predictable demand make them the preferred format for transitioning to patch-based delivery systems and scaling manufacturing.
End Use
Public health agencies and immunization programs lead with a 40.7% share in 2026. Government procurement ensures consistent demand, enabling manufacturers to justify large-scale production investments and accelerate commercialization.
Drivers, Opportunities, Trends, Challenges
Drivers
The transition to thermostable vaccine delivery systems is driven by the need to eliminate cold-chain dependency and improve pandemic response capabilities. Workforce shortages and the push for decentralized healthcare delivery further accelerate adoption.
Opportunities
Direct-to-consumer pharmacy distribution and mail-to-home vaccination models represent significant growth opportunities. Pediatric compliance and premium demographic targeting also offer strong differentiation advantages for early adopters.
Trends
The market is witnessing a shift toward integrated vaccine-device platforms, with increasing emphasis on dose-sparing technologies and compatibility with next-generation mRNA formulations. Public-sector procurement is shaping early commercialization dynamics.
Challenges
The absence of a unified regulatory framework for solid-dose vaccine-device combinations remains a major barrier. Each microneedle architecture requires a bespoke validation pathway, increasing costs and delaying market entry.

Competitive Landscape
The Microneedle Patch Influenza Vaccine Delivery Market is highly concentrated, with competition centered on proprietary microarray engineering capabilities rather than vaccine production capacity. Leading players such as Vaxxas, Vaxess Technologies, and Micron Biomedical dominate due to their ability to scale manufacturing from experimental stages to continuous production. Companies like LTS Lohmann Therapie-Systeme AG, BioNet, Zipcode Bio, and PopVax are actively advancing clinical programs and forming strategic partnerships. The market is expected to consolidate around a few dominant technology platforms due to high capital requirements and regulatory complexity.
